材料(作りやすい分量)

薄力粉      200g
とうもろこし粉  200g
バター      100g
ラード(もしくはショートニング)100g
(手に入りにくい時は、バターでもOK)
グラニュー糖   200g
アーモンド    200g
塩        ひとつまみ

Buongiorno Hello everyone. Artemia cucina Today I would like to introduce you to Italian sweets. A typical sweet from northern Italy. This is a famous sweet especially from the Mantua region. It’s a sweet called sbrisolona. Literally translated, it means something like “tattered.” This cookie? cookie? Yes, it’s a cookie! This sbrisolona is really delicious.

Anyway, please try it once. So I think you can understand what I mean by “it won’t stop”. It’s a dangerous sweet😅, but let’s make it together. OK, let’s get started First, heat the oven to 170℃/ 338°F Put corn flour (200g/ 7oz) in a bowl and cake flour (200g/ 7oz)

Sugar (200g/ 7oz) Use granulated sugar if possible and a pinch of salt You can also use lard (100g/3,5oz) or shortening, or if you can’t get it easily, replace it with butter. Also add butter (100g/ 3,5oz). If you can’t get lard or shortening or don’t like lard, please substitute 200g/ 7oz of butter.

Actually, the real recipe calls for 200g/ 7oz of lard, but I tried halving it. Be sure to use hard, chilled lard and butter. Then, use your fingers and the pads of your hands to rub the powder and oil together until they become crumbly.

Make sure not to knead at this point so that the flour and oil blend together and form a crumbly dough. If the dough sticks due to the heat of your hands while working, try chilling it in the refrigerator.

Before doing this, toast the almonds in a frying pan for a few minutes. And keep the rough heat of the almonds aside. Coarsely chop the cooled almonds. When the dough becomes crumbly, add the chopped almonds (200g/ 7oz) and mix. Again, it is OK to mix everything together.

Once everything is mixed, place all the dough on the baking sheet. It is OK to spread the dough all over the baking sheet. Try not to press down too much Spread the dough all over and bake it in an oven preheated to 170℃/ 338°F for about 30 to 35 minutes.

Once baked, remove from the oven and let cool completely. Be sure to let it cool completely, otherwise the dough will fall apart. Break the cooled cookies into appropriate sizes and serve. This crunchy dough is very delicious, so be careful of moisture.
